In Decoding America and Coming Home to Yourself: The Immigrant Experience, author Simone Johnson Smith offers hope and guidance in navigating the complexities of immigrant life. Drawing from her own journey and insights from her acclaimed podcast, The Immigrant Experience in America, Smith skillfully explores the immigrant’s disorienting shift from a collectivist to an individualistic culture, delving into the profound culture shock and the transformative process of becoming a hybrid identity, which she terms a "Third-Culture Person" capable of bridging both cultures.
This book is a practical guide and a powerful call to action, urging you to embrace and harness your unique identity and heritage as sources of strength. By understanding daily cultural norms and celebrating our roots, we can bridge cultural divides and transform our differences into valuable assets, making a meaningful contribution to American society. Decoding America and Coming Home to Yourself: The Immigrant Experience is an essential roadmap for navigating cultural barriers, reclaiming your sense of belonging, and tapping into your unique strengths--your Superpower!
